Choosing the Right Dining Table

Clearly, the dining table is the focal point of your dining area, so it’s important to choose one that complements your space and style. When choosing a dining table, there are several factors to consider, including shape, size, and material.

Factors to Consider: Shape, Size, and Material

  • Shape: Consider the shape of your dining area and how you envision the table fitting in. Round tables are great for small spaces, while rectangular tables are more traditional and work well in larger rooms.
  • Size: Measure your dining area to ensure you choose a table that fits comfortably with enough room to move around. A general rule is to allow at least 90cm of space between the table and the walls or furniture.
  • Material: The material of the table can significantly impact the overall look of your dining area. Choose a material that complements your style, whether it’s wood, metal, glass, or a mix of materials.

Any dining table you choose should not only be aesthetically pleasing but also practical and functional for your everyday use.

Tips for Selecting a Table That Fits Your Space

  • Choosing a table with an extension leaf can be a space-saving solution for smaller rooms, allowing you to accommodate more guests when needed.
  • Opt for a pedestal base if you have limited legroom, as it offers more flexibility and space for seating arrangements.

Choosing the right dining table will ensure that it not only fits your space but also enhances the overall look and feel of your dining area. This is an important piece of furniture that brings everyone together for meals and conversations.

How to Measure Your Room for the Perfect Fit

An important step in choosing the right dining table is to measure your room accurately to ensure a perfect fit. Measure the length and width of your dining area, leaving enough space for chairs to be pulled out comfortably.

Plus, consider the space needed for people to move around the table without feeling cramped. Taking accurate measurements will help you select a dining table that fits perfectly in your dining space, creating a cohesive and welcoming atmosphere.

Selecting Chairs That Complement Your Table

Considering Chair Style, Material, and Color

Material choice is crucial when selecting dining chairs to complement your table. Wooden chairs usually go well with wooden tables, creating a cohesive and harmonious look. However, you can also mix materials for a more eclectic feel – just ensure that the finishes complement each other. Pay attention to the colour palette as well; if your table is a bold statement piece, you may want to choose neutral chairs to balance the overall look.

Tips for Mixing and Matching Chair Styles

This is where you can get creative with your dining area. Mixing and matching chair styles can add a touch of personality and uniqueness to your space. Try combining different chair designs such as mid-century modern, industrial, or upholstered chairs for an eclectic look. This mix-and-match approach can create a visually interesting and dynamic dining setting.

  • Experiment with different chair materials and colours to add depth to your dining space.
  • Make sure to keep a cohesive element, such as matching chair heights, to maintain some uniformity in your arrangement.

How to Use Lighting to Create Ambiance and Tie Together Your Space

With the right lighting, you can transform the ambience of your dining area and bring together the entire look. Consider hanging a statement chandelier above the table to create a focal point and add a touch of elegance. For a more intimate setting, opt for dimmable lights to adjust the mood according to the occasion.

Another The Role of Rugs in Creating a Cohesive Look

An often underestimated decorative element in a dining area is the rug. Placing a rug under the dining table can help tie together the entire space and add a layer of comfort. Opt for a rug that complements the style of your furniture and the overall theme of the room. A well-chosen rug can define the dining area and create a cohesive look.
